Health and wellness literacy refers to the understanding and abilities that enable people to look for, gain access to, recognize, and act on health details. Individuals with high health and wellness proficiency understand just how to get responses to their wellness inquiries and how to make use of that information to promote their very own wellness visit this site right here and well-being.

Besides the Mental Health And Wellness Literacy Scale, various other tools and approaches are offered to determine psychological health and wellness proficiency. Some researchers use quizzes or studies regarding specific psychological wellness problems to analyze individuals' understanding. Some research studies make use of vignettes, where participants review a short tale about a theoretical individual with a mental wellness condition, and then address questions concerning the condition to evaluate their acknowledgment of the condition and their understanding of efficient therapies.


They can likewise be used to determine the performance of interventions developed to raise mental health and wellness proficiency. While the concept of health proficiency traditionally has been connected with physical wellness, it now includes mental health and wellness too. Psychological wellness literacy is essential to general health and wellness provided the frequency of psychological wellness concerns, the interconnectedness of physical and mental health, and the effects that mental health literacy has on public health.
